#78ea0c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#78ea0c is composed of 47.1% red, 91.8%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 94.9% yellow and 8.2% black. It has a hue angle of 90.8 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 48.2%. #78ea0c color hex could be obtained by blending #f0ff18 with #00d500. Closest websafe color is: #66ff00.

#78ea0c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#78ea0c has RGB values of R:120, G:234,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.49, M:0, Y:0.95, K:0.08. Its decimal value is 7924236.

Hex triplet 78ea0c #78ea0c
RGB Decimal 120, 234, 12 rgb(120,234,12)
RGB Percent 47.1, 91.8, 4.7 rgb(47.1%,91.8%,4.7%)
CMYK 49, 0, 95, 8
HSL 90.8°, 90.2, 48.2 hsl(90.8,90.2%,48.2%)
HSV (or HSB) 90.8°, 94.9, 91.8
Web Safe 66ff00 #66ff00
CIE-LAB 83.37, -62.47, 79.556
XYZ 37.234, 62.863, 10.52
xyY 0.337, 0.568, 62.863
CIE-LCH 83.37, 101.152, 128.14
CIE-LUV 83.37, -54.876, 98.483
Hunter-Lab 79.286, -54.925, 47.634
Binary 01111000, 11101010, 00001100

Shades and Tints of #78ea0c

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050a01 is the darkest color, while #fafff6 is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#78ea0c is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#afafaf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#a4bb8e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#ebd200 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#ffc968 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#a1dbeb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#c1db04 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#cdd547 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#92e09a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
